If Speech is Silver, Then Silence is Gold – Ibnul Mubaarak [rahimahullaah] Explains

Ibnul Mubaarak [rahimahullaah] was asked about the statement of Luqmaan [alayhis-salaam] to his son: ‘’If speech is from silver, then silence is from gold.” So he said: ‘’It means that if speech in obedience to Allaah is from silver, then silence [in order to refrain from] disobedience to Allaah is gold.” [Jaami-ul Uloom Wal-Hikam: page: […]

Our Salaf: Shu’bah’s Kindness Towards The Poor and Needy

Nadr Bin Shameel [rahimahullaah] said: ”I have not seen one with more mercy to the needy than Shu’bah [rahimahullaah]. Whenever he saw a needy person, he would not stop looking at him until he disappeared from his presence. [Hiyah 7/146]
